The long-awaited Expo Line officially opens this weekend, linking neighborhoods from downtown Los Angeles to the eastern edge of Culver City. It will extend as far as La Cienega Boulevard, allowing passengers to ride the rails west of Western Avenue for the first time in about half a century.The light-rail line will take commuters on the 7.9-mile trip from the downtown 7th Street/Metro Center station in about half an hour.
